膜法缺氧-好氧工艺处理磺胺生产废水实验研究  

Study on treatment of wastewater from sulfanilamide production by submerged membrane anaerobic-aerobic technology process

摘  要:采用膜法缺氧-好氧工艺处理磺胺生产废水,当进水COD为2 357 mg/L时,出水COD可达到284.3 mg/L,去除率达87.92%。实验结果表明:温度对工艺运行效果影响很大,当系统温度满足25℃时,缺氧段和好氧段HRT分别为8.1 h和21.3 h,工艺运行即可达到如上效果;当缺氧段温度降至15℃时,缺氧段和好氧段HRT分别延长至12.7 h和33.1 h,才可达到同样的效果,但好氧段温度必须满足25℃,才能使出水COD达到300 mg/L以下的目标。Submerged membrane anaerobic-aerobic technology process was used in treatment of wastewater from sulfanilamide production, when the in-fluent COD was 2 375 mg/L, the effluent COD was 284. 3 mg/L,the removal rate can reach 87.92%. The results showed that the temperature influenced the efficiency of process running. We can get the result when the temperature reached 25 ℃, HRT of anaerobic and aerobic waa 8. 1 h and 21.3 h, respectively; when the temperature of anaerobic dropped to 15 ℃, HRT of anaerobic and aerobic needed to expand into 12. 7 h and 33.1 h respectively. The temperature must be above 25 ℃,the effluent COD can be less than 300 mg/L.
